On Sunday February 12th the Embassy of Sri Lanka in association with the national council for culture, Arts and Letters will celebrate the cultural heritage of Sri Lanka through a concert featuring the best in Sri Lankan music and dance at the Al Shamiya Theatre at Kuwait.
